Congrats on your new endeavor! Hopefully you find the right car. Realistically you need to have a qualified mechanic inspect the car before you purchase it. There are a number of issues any car can suffer from that only a professional with a lift can find for you.

As a an owner, you should look primarily for squeaks, rattles and vibrations. Be sure to operate every button, knob and switch. Open all the doors, hood, trunk gas door.

Electrical glitches are the most common issues so be sure the alarm and stereo all operate correctly. Lock and unlock the car with the key fob and all of that.

Also be sure to have the same inspecting mechanic comb over your service records to be sure the car has been maintained and wasn't a problem car needing an unusual number of repairs.
